Home prices increased in Rochelle during the fourth quarter of 2021

Webp re 13

The median sale price of a home sold in the fourth quarter of 2021 in Rochelle rose by $15,000 while total sales increased by 22.2%, according to BlockShopper.com.

From October through December of 2021, there were 55 homes sold, with a median sale price of $139,000 - a 12.1% increase over the $124,000 median sale price for the same period of the previous year. There were 45 homes sold in Rochelle in the fourth quarter of 2020.

The median sales tax in Rochelle for the most recent year with available data, 2019, was $2,739, approximately 2% of the median home sale price for the fourth quarter of 2021.
